ESPN.com Friday, December 15, 2006 Coming into the season I never thought the first quarter would be The Year (So Far) of the Big Man. However upon further review, big is in. Of course any MVP debate is, well, subjective. My argument here in naming these Big Five is based on impact. Boy, has it been big so far. 1. Houston Rockets center Yao Ming (25.5 ppg, 9.2 rpg, 2.0 bpg, 7th overall in Hollinger PER at 26.04, Team record 14-8).
